
数据库
文章平均质量分 91
数据库知识点
xqcode
积累知识是个漫长过程,学而不用容易淡忘,但是再捡起来就很快,所以只是为了自身快速捡起淡忘的知识的备忘录
展开
-
分布式事务seata
seata四种模式原创 2022-07-09 19:58:39 · 836 阅读 · 1 评论 -
数据库CPU内存高以及全表扫描的原因
哪些情况数据库全表扫描 1. 使用null做为判断条件 2. 左模糊查询Like %XXX% 3. 使用or做为连接条件 4. 使用in时(not in) 5.使用not in时 6.使用!=或<>时 7.对字段有操作时也会引起权标索引 8.使用count(*)时 9.使用参数做为查询条件时 参考链接:mysql 全表扫描原因_造成MySQL全表扫描的原因_范不易cool的博客-优快云博客全表扫描是数据库搜寻表的每一条记录的过程,直到所有符合给定条件的记录...原创 2021-11-25 15:28:45 · 540 阅读 · 0 评论 -
MVCC概念
一、MVCC解决了什么问题? 主要解决的是多个事务并发引起的问题。 原本道理上来说读写和写读是不能并发的。但是如果不能并发的话,数据库的效率就会非常低,所以才会引入MVCC。 本文结合以下链接及自己的验证猜测得出的结论。并没有看过源码。 https://blog.youkuaiyun.com/LO_YUN/article/details/111319170 https://www.cnblogs.com/itZhy/p/8831947.html 请先理解readview和undolog版本链。 此外每次生原创 2021-09-06 20:53:25 · 608 阅读 · 0 评论